Essentials of Monitoring Critical Systems («GCEMCS»)
An overview of Google Cloud Monitoring: Learn to monitor across multiple projects, build insightful dashboards, and create uptime checks for resource availability.

Course facts
- Describing the purpose and key components of Google Cloud Monitoring
- Using Cloud Monitoring to view metrics for multiple cloud projects
- Explaining the different types of dashboards and charts that can be built in Cloud Monitoring
- Explaining the purpose of using Prometheus Query Language (PromQL) for monitoring
- Creating uptime checks to monitor resource availability
- Explaining how Google Cloud Gemini can be used to enhance application observability and assist with monitoring tasks
